20 minutes – «seconds after the video there was a crash»

«I was traveling from Bern to Interlaken with a colleague on Saturday morning – I was a passenger. My colleague suddenly said there was a wrong-way driver on the other side. That’s when I filmed the scene, »says reader reporter A.R. * You would have honked to warn the driver. Seconds later there was a crash. “My colleague still saw the ghost driver’s car in the rearview mirror, which turned on its side.” They would then have stopped on the breakdown lane and alerted the police.

The mood was then depressed: “I was shocked.” It is the horror idea of ​​all drivers. Afterwards they would have tried to distract themselves in order to get the experience out of their heads.

Two more wrong-way driver accidents this year

The 82-year-old ghost driver died on the scene of the accident. He caused three accidents with eight vehicles. Two people were injured and were taken to the hospital with ambulances.

It is not the first accident that elderly drivers have caused this year. Only on February 8, a ghost driver (92) died on the A2 at Rancate TI. He collided with four vehicles after turning on the highway.

On January 21, a ghost driver caused an accident on the A2. A driver (51) braked hard and collided head-on with an obstacle. She was slightly injured.

Half turns on the highway



According to the advice center for accident prevention, the There are many reasons for ghost rides. “We know that around 30 percent of ghost drivers are alcoholic. Young drivers are at above average risk of becoming a ghost driver, especially under the influence of alcohol. Older people over the age of 70 are also overrepresented, mostly without alcohol in their blood, »says spokesman Marc Kipfer.

Only about half of the ghost drivers are already choosing the wrong direction when they exit the motorway – by ignoring a one-way sign. The other half of the ghost drivers first drives correctly, but then turns at a rest area or even on the open road.

Anyone who sees a ghost driver should drive carefully and not overtake. Means: Continue slowly in the right lane. If possible, call the police emergency number immediately.
